Which of the following is used in the prophylaxis of migraine ?
Correct answer: B. Topiramate
- A. Carbamazepine
- B. Topiramate
- C. Ethosuxamide
- D. Phenobarbitone
Explanation
Topiramate is an established preventive treatment for migraine and is also an antiepileptic drug. Carbamazepine and phenobarbitone are not routine first-line migraine prophylactic choices, while ethosuximide is used mainly for absence seizures.
